July 15, 2024 (MLN): Morning Breeze aims to lessen the load for its readers by curating noteworthy updates from the preceding day.
Pakistani authorities and the IMF team have reached a staff-level agreement that could be supported by a 37-month. Read more
The National Electric Power Regulatory Authority (Nepra) has approved a hike of up to 51% in electricity base rates for residential consumers. Read more
The federal government on Friday withdrew its earlier decision and banned the export of flour made from imported wheat. Read more
Pakistan’s diaspora, dispersed across the globe, rallied in support of their cash-strapped homeland. Read more
The Competition Commission of Pakistan (CCP) has approved a merger for capital allocation and resilience portfolio involving the group restructuring. Read more
The National Electric Power Regulatory Authority (Nepra) has approved an average increase of Rs3.29 per unit in the base electricity tariff. Read more
The benchmark KSE-100 index closed this week at 79,944 showing a decrease of 269 points or 0.3%. Read more
The Pakistani rupee (PKR) jumped 20.91 paisa or 0.08% against the US dollar in Friday’s interbank session to PKR 278.4 per USD. Read more
The Weekly Sensitive Price Indicator (SPI) for the Combined Group increased by 0.11% WoW during the week ended July 11, 2024, while the SPI rose 23.33% YoY. Read more
Pakistan’s government has borrowed a massive sum of Rs8.564 trillion from commercial banks in the fiscal year 2023-2024 (FY24), the highest debt ever. Read more
Indus Motor Company Limited (PSX: INDU) has decided to close its production plant from July 15, 2024, to July 22, 2024 (both days inclusive). Read more
The Competition Commission of Pakistan (CCP) organized a stakeholder engagement session where the majority of stakeholders agreed that the date of packaging. Read more
US inflation cooled broadly in June to the slowest pace since 2021 on the back of a long-awaited slowdown in housing costs. Read more
Pakistan and Azerbaijan have discussed to enhance investments worth $2 billion in areas of mutually beneficial projects, the Information Ministry reported. Read more
Federal Minister for Communications, Privatization & Board of Investment Abdul Aleem Khan has directed to review the construction project of the Sialkot. Read more
